Abstract

The utility model discloses a motorcycle helmet convenient for communication, which comprises a helmet base body, wherein the helmet base body consists of an outer shell, a buffer cushion and a buffer frame, fixed columns are fixedly arranged on the outer walls of two sides of the outer shell, a mandible pad is integrally arranged on the outer wall of the bottom end of the outer shell, a groove which is sunken downwards is arranged at the top end of the outer shell, a controller, a storage battery and a solar cell panel are sequentially arranged in the groove from bottom to top, buttons are fixedly arranged in the fixed columns, a voice input device is fixedly arranged on the inner wall of one side of the mandible pad, voice output devices are fixedly arranged on the inner walls of two opposite sides of the outer shell, and a wireless signal transceiver is arranged in the controller. The motorcycle helmet convenient for communication disclosed by the utility model can transmit the sound transmitted by the voice output device to ears of a listener more clearly and quickly, reduce the obstruction of sound transmission and has the technical effect of improving the effective communication rate.

Background
The helmet is a harness for protecting the head and is an indispensable tool in people's traffic. The helmet can be divided into a military helmet, a police helmet, a civil helmet and the like according to the use scene, is mostly semicircular and mainly comprises an outer shell, a lining and a suspension device, wherein the outer shell is made of special steel, glass fiber reinforced plastic, leather, nylon and other materials respectively so as to resist the damage of warheads, shrapnels and other striking objects to the head, and the civil riding helmet is mostly made of the reinforced plastic outer shell.
During riding, such a scenario often appears: after wearing the helmet, the personnel of sitting in the motorcycle rear can not hear the words of the personnel of riding, cause the obstacle on the language exchange, cause the reason of this phenomenon to be mostly because the helmet blocks the transmission of sound and the influence of making an uproar at the outside wind that produces of helmet when riding, consequently, need one kind can be convenient for carry out the motorcycle helmet of exchanging at the in-process of riding.

The motorcycle helmet convenient for communication disclosed by the utility model is mainly applied to scenes that when a person sitting behind the motorcycle cannot hear the words of a rider after wearing the helmet, obstacles exist in language communication.
Referring to fig. 1, 2 and 3, a motorcycle helmet convenient for communication comprises a helmet base body, the helmet base body is composed of an outer shell 2, a buffer cushion and a buffer frame, fixing columns 5 are fixedly installed on the outer walls of the two sides of the outer shell 2, arc goggles made of transparent materials are rotatably connected to the outer walls of the fixing columns 5, a mandible pad 3 is integrally installed on the outer wall of the bottom end of the outer shell 2, the mandible pad 3 is used for protecting a chin part of a wearer, a concave groove 12 is formed in the top end of the outer shell 2, a controller 11, a storage battery 10 and a solar cell panel 9 are sequentially arranged in the groove 12 from bottom to top, the fixing columns 5 are all of a hollow structure, buttons 4 are fixedly installed in the fixing columns 5, a voice input device 14 is fixedly installed on the inner wall of one side of the mandible pad 3, voice output devices 13 are fixedly installed on the inner walls of the two opposite sides of the outer shell 2, the controller 11 is provided with a wireless signal transceiver.
The button 4 is pressed in a click mode to electrify the controller 11, the voice input device 14 is in a state to be awakened, the voice output device 13 is in a working state, the wireless signal transceiver of the electrified helmet is in the same talkback channel, when the helmet is worn and other persons need to communicate, the wearer speaks an awakening instruction, the awakening instruction is a section of voice which can be recognized by the controller 11, such as the sections of words which can be stored in the controller 11, such as 'love classmates', 'your siri', 'little art artwork', and the like, when the controller 11 detects the awakening instruction through the voice input device 14 in the state to be awakened, the voice input device 14 is switched to a voice communication state, the voice input device 14 collects the words spoken by the wearer and transmits the words to other helmets in the same frequency band through the controller 11 and the wireless signal transceiver, and the other helmets receive voice information through the wireless signal transceivers corresponding to the other helmets, the pronunciation output device 13 broadcast in by each helmet again, because pronunciation output device 13 is located the inside of helmet, compare in traditional when wearing the helmet the speaker say can suffer that the helmet stops and ride and arouse the influence that the air current produced, suffer too much hindrance promptly in the sound transmission process and lead to listening the speaker to say clearly, the sound that pronunciation output device 13 passed in this scheme can be more clear and quick transmission to listener's ear, improve effective communication rate.
Wherein, the equal electric connection of solar cell panel 9 and battery 10 is to controller 11, and button 4 is waterproof button 4, and pronunciation input device 14 can be the microphone, and pronunciation output device 13 can be earphone or loudspeaker, and signal enhancer 6 is installed to the top rear of outer shell 2 for strengthen wireless signal's transmission effect.
In a preferred embodiment, the inner wall of the outer shell 2 is coated with a conductive paint; the conductive paint is prepared by adding conductive metal powder into a specific resin raw material to prepare a sprayable paint, and the conductive paint can play a role of conducting after being dried to form a paint film by a spraying and brushing method, so that the completely insulated non-metallic or non-conductive surface has the characteristics of absorbing, conducting and attenuating electromagnetic waves like metal, thereby playing a role of shielding electromagnetic wave interference, reducing electromagnetic signals transmitted to the interior of the helmet through the outer shell 2 and improving the safety of the device.
Referring to fig. 4, in a preferred embodiment, a knob 17 for adjusting the radio frequency of the wireless signal transceiver is disposed inside the other fixing column 5, a rainproof ear plate 16 is disposed above the knob 17, and one end of the rainproof ear plate 16 is fixedly mounted on the outer wall of the outer shell 2; if the talkback channel is adjusted without the knob 17, the wireless signal transceiver is a fixed radio frequency, when in use, the sound of irrelevant personnel is easily transmitted through a wireless signal to form interference on the communication in the group, the knob 17 is used for adjusting the talkback channel of the wireless signal transceiver, so that a plurality of people can conveniently communicate in the same channel, and the talkback channels with other group personnel are distinguished, for example, the talkback channel of the group A is 1, and the talkback channel of the group B is 2, the talkback channels of the two groups A and B are different, so that the crosstalk phenomenon can not occur, and each group has the own talkback channel, thereby ensuring that the communication in the group is smoother; the knob 17 is located on the concave protection side of the rain-proof ear plate 16, thereby being beneficial to reducing the risk that the knob 17 is wetted by rain water.
In a preferred embodiment, the controller 11 is provided with a bluetooth module, and the bluetooth module and the wireless signal transceiver are in the on state at the same time and only one of the bluetooth module and the wireless signal transceiver is in the on state; the person of wearing can pair the use with the smart mobile phone through bluetooth module, the pronunciation output device 13 and the pronunciation input device 14 of helmet are equivalent to the pronunciation peripheral hardware of smart mobile phone this moment, the user can switch operating condition between bluetooth module and wireless signal transceiver through voice command, in the circuit, bluetooth module and wireless signal transceiver are the relation of mutual exclusion, bluetooth module during operation promptly, wireless signal transceiver is out of work, wireless signal transceiver during operation, bluetooth module is out of work, with this avoid using more electronic component at the same time and arouse the voltage not enough.
Referring to fig. 1, in a preferred embodiment, a waterproof ring 1 is seamlessly adhered to the outer wall of the top end of a solar cell panel 9, and the part of the waterproof ring 1, which diverges outwards, is adhered to the outer wall of the top part of an outer shell 2; make the interior confined space that forms of recess 12 under the combined action of solar cell panel 9, waterproof circle 1 and outer shell 2 to this avoids rainwater and dust to get into in recess 12 and influences the performance of electronic components in recess 12.
Referring to fig. 2, in a preferred embodiment, a display 7 is arranged on the outer wall of the rear end of the helmet base body, the display 7 is electrically connected with a controller 11, corner pockets 8 are arranged at two corners of the bottom of the display 7, and the corner pockets 8 are fixedly arranged on the outer wall of the outer shell 2; the display screen 7 is supported by the corner pockets 8; when the rider closes the Bluetooth mode of the helmet to communicate with the backseat, the backseat does not reply after a delay, at the moment, the backseat of the motorcycle can not communicate with the rider in a voice mode due to the fact that the Bluetooth mode is opened, at the moment, the rider can enable the controller 11 to display prompt information on the display screen 7 through a voice instruction to remind the backseat to close the Bluetooth mode of the helmet and further communicate with the rider in the voice mode, and therefore the prompt function is achieved through the display screen 7, the display screen 7 is used for displaying the prompt information and displaying the words spoken by the rider on the display screen 7 in a rolling caption mode through the controller 11; the prompting message may be a color flashing screen and/or display designated text or graphics to attract the attention of the back seat occupant.
Referring to fig. 1, in a preferred embodiment, the inner wall of the upper part of the outer shell 2 is provided with a plurality of convex buttons 15 for hanging buffer racks, the diameter of one end of each convex button 15 facing the center of the helmet base body is larger than that of the other end of the same, each buffer rack is of a porous structure, each buffer rack is positioned between each buffer pad and the outer shell 2, and each buffer rack is of a skeleton structure made of plastic materials; because the buffer frame is of a porous structure, the buffer cushion is convenient to mount on the inner side of the buffer frame and then is mounted on the convex buckle 15, so that the buffer cushion is fixed inside the outer shell 2, the skin-friendly cushion is in direct contact with the head of a wearer, and the filler inside the skin-friendly cushion can be common sponge material and is used for protecting the head of the wearer.
